Matthew Broderick Biography

Birth Name:Matthew Broderick

Birth Place:New York City, New York, United States

Profession Actor, Soundtrack, Director, Producer

Fast Facts

  • Received a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ame in 2006
  • Received the 2005 Hollywood Film Award for Supporting Actor of the Year for his work in "The Producers․"
  • Studied acting in the drama program at the Walden School in Manhattan
  • Quote: "(On gaining sudden stardom) "All these things have to line up that are out of your control․""
  • Quote: "I acquired fame by playing the coolest kid who ever lived․ Now, the only roles I can seem to get are bleak, insecure men․ I do find almost every character I play quite interesting, though․"
  • Got his big break when he was cast in the play "On Valentine's Day" while training in a HB Studio workshop
  • Widely recognized for portraying characters who display boyish charm
  • Had dinner with his mother every Sunday night from 1981 to 2003 until her death
  • Was the original choice to portray Alex P․ Keaton on "Family Ties․"
  • In 1983, he became the youngest winner of the Tony Award for Best Featured Actor in a Play
